XC3064-70PC84I Attributes
Type | Description | Select |
---|---|---|
Rohs Code | No | |
Part Life Cycle Code | Obsolete | |
Supply Voltage-Nom | 5 V | |
Number of Inputs | 70 | |
Number of Outputs | 70 | |
Number of Logic Cells | 224 | |
Number of Equivalent Gates | 3500 | |
Number of CLBs | 224 | |
Combinatorial Delay of a CLB-Max | 9 ns | |
Programmable Logic Type | FIELD PROGRAMMABLE GATE ARRAY | |
Temperature Grade | INDUSTRIAL | |
Package Shape | SQUARE | |
Technology | CMOS | |
Organization | 224 CLBS, 3500 GATES | |
Additional Feature | 688 FLIP-FLOPS; TYP. GATES = 3500-4500; POWER-DOWN SUPPLY CURRENT = 170UA | |
Clock Frequency-Max | 70 MHz | |
Power Supplies | 5 V | |
Supply Voltage-Max | 5.5 V | |
Supply Voltage-Min | 4.5 V | |
JESD-30 Code | S-PQCC-J84 | |
Qualification Status | Not Qualified | |
JESD-609 Code | e0 | |
Moisture Sensitivity Level | 3 | |
Operating Temperature-Max | 85 °C | |
Operating Temperature-Min | -40 °C | |
Peak Reflow Temperature (Cel) | 225 | |
Time@Peak Reflow Temperature-Max (s) | 30 | |
Number of Terminals | 84 | |
Package Body Material | PLASTIC/EPOXY | |
Package Code | QCCJ | |
Package Equivalence Code | LDCC84,1.2SQ | |
Package Shape | SQUARE | |
Package Style | CHIP CARRIER | |
Surface Mount | YES | |
Terminal Finish | TIN LEAD | |
Terminal Form | J BEND | |
Terminal Pitch | 1.27 mm | |
Terminal Position | QUAD | |
Width | 29.3116 mm | |
Length | 29.3116 mm | |
Seated Height-Max | 5.08 mm | |
Ihs Manufacturer | XILINX INC | |
Part Package Code | LCC | |
Package Description | QCCJ, LDCC84,1.2SQ | |
Pin Count | 84 | |
Reach Compliance Code | unknown | |
HTS Code | 8542.39.00.01 |
